If ever a game was almost equally frustrating and fascinating, it's this one. As a visual feast it is beautiful and mesmerising, as revealed planetary bodies move in their circular or elliptical orbits around a central sun, accompanied by a very complementary soundtrack. But controlling a satellite to find (and thus illuminate) the wandering planetary bodies using only its low power directional booster and the much greater gravity slingshot effects drove me to despair; this was particularly true when I was trying to get the final achievement [spoiler] which only allows each planetary body on each level to be visited once by the satellite, a so-called Perfect mission. [/spoiler] Last year I gave up on the game half-way through when I just couldn't get a confident feel for its mechanics, and only returned to it a day or so ago. Then I nearly gave up on it again, not least because I couldn't find any way to get the (admittedly basic) instructions re-displayed (they only seem to appear the very first time the game is played), and because I was forced to start the game at the first level in spite of previously getting to level VI (individual levels can only be selected from the game menu when every level has been completed at least once). But I've just got the final achievement and a set of beautiful screenshots which were automatically produced by the game, and suddenly both life and Voyager seem a bit kinder and brighter!

This is a fun, simple, relaxing game! No real action. I'd *sort of* call it a puzzle game, but it's not exactly that. More a minimalistic game where you play with gravity and orbits, essentially "searching" for planets in the dark (which light up after you collide with them). There are no instructions, so it takes a bit to figure out that that's the goal. Pretty quick and easy to 100% (once you realize the goal), but there's still quite a bit of content after the 100% mark. The relaxing beat music isn't my favorite genre by any means, but it somehow lends a nice atmosphere to this game and makes it even more enjoyable. Overall I'd definitely suggest this game if you like space, you like minimalist aesthetics, and if you want a chill time (nothing demanding). Worth a few hours (or more) for sure!
目前美国的运载火箭威力都不够大,难以单靠火箭的推进在几年里把一艘这样的太空飞船送达木星或更远处。但是我们是聪明的(也是幸运的),还有别的办法。我们能够(像“伽利略号”做过的那样)飞到一个天体的近旁,让它的引力把我们推向下一个天体,这叫作引力支援。除了别出心裁,我们几乎没有花费什么。这有点像玩旋转木马,在它转过来时抓住它上面的一根柱子,就会使你加速并转到某个新方向。飞船的加速被行星绕太阳运动的减速抵消掉一部分。但是因为与飞船相比,行星的质量要大得多,因此行星几乎一点也未慢下来。每一艘“旅行者号”太空飞船都依靠木星的引力获得近64000千米/时的速度提升。反过来,木星绕太阳的运动则变慢了。这种影响有多大呢?从现在算起,50亿年之后,当我们的太阳膨胀成一颗红巨星时,木星与20世纪后期“旅行者号”尚未飞越它时的情况相比,将向太阳移近1毫米。 “旅行者2号”利用罕见的“行星连珠”天象飞到木星近旁,受到加速而驶向土星,再由土星到天王星,从天王星到海王星,然后经海王星飞向太阳系外的恒星。 ——卡尔萨根《暗淡蓝点》
